How was the whiskey rebellion resolved? I’ll give you brainly

Answer:

The calling of the militia had the desired effect of essentially ending the Whiskey Rebellion. By 1802, then President Thomas Jefferson repealed the excise tax on whiskey. Under the eye of President Washington, the nascent United States survived the first true challenge to federal authority.

Answer:

After the key events of August-October 1794, which people know as the Whiskey Rebellion, the basic issues behind the adoption of the Amendment could be considered resolved: the United States would continue to have a regular, standing army; the federal government would exercise the right and obligation to suppress local rebellions; and only government-authorized troops would possess heavy weapons designed for military use.

What are the levels of conflict? ssd1

The levels of conflict are divided into five groups:
1. Intrapersonal conflict; it represents a conflict within an individual
2. Interpersonal conflict; it represents a conflict between individuals
3. Intragroup conflict; it represents a conflict within a group
4. Intergroup conflict; it represents a conflict between groups
5. Intraorganizational conflict; it represents a conflict within organizations
